There are a variety of various factors to take into consideration when deciding on a full or partial replacement of your current timber sash windows. This includes the cost and energy efficiency.
Repairing your windows instead of replacing them may prolong their lifespan which will save you money as well as reducing the demand for new materials. It also helps save time and costs for labour.
Cost
The cost of replacement sash windows will vary depending on the amount of work required. The more damaged a flush sash windows is, the higher cost. For instance, if the frame has to be completely stripped and replaced, this will be more expensive than fixing the original woodwork. The price of replacement sash windows can also vary according to the kind of glass selected. If you're looking to improve the efficiency of your house, you can choose glass with a low-E or spectrally selective coating. This will improve the efficiency of your home as well as reduce the noise pollution.
Another important aspect to consider is the cost of labor. It is important to hire a professional installer that can complete the task at a reasonable price. It's because it's hard to complete a task like this yourself even with the best tools. You can save money by purchasing an sash repair kit from Jeld-Wen or a brand similar to it. The kit comes with everything you need to repair your window, which includes a upper and lower sash, head parting stop, jamb liners, brackets and sash locks. The kit also comes with a sash weight balance mechanism that is a coil spring block with tackle.

Energy efficiency
If you have old windows with rotting frames and draughts it is recommended to replace them. This will not only enhance your home's appearance, but also save money on energy bills. Timber sash windows are naturally insulate and keep the cold out and the warmth in. In fact, they are more insulated than newer uPVC frames. But, it's crucial to choose a professional who can re-build your windows to make sure that the structure is secure.
You can decide to replace your sash, or the entire frame, depending on how old your house is and what you want to achieve. A full-frame replacement comes with the advantages of having a wide selection of materials sizes, styles and sizes. It can also be installed in a variety of openings, including single-hung and double-hung. Full-frame windows can be costly, so you should be sure to weigh your options prior to making a decision.
A sash replacement costs less than replacing a frame. This involves replacing both the sash and the frame with a better version of the original and repairing any structural problems. This is usually cheaper than replacing the entire window, but it's still an excellent idea to speak with an expert before deciding which option is right for you.
Sash windows can be highly efficient when you make the effort to improve them with insulation and draught proofing. Insulation will reduce noise pollution, while draught proofing will keep warm air inside and cold air out. A draught proofing strip will also help stop air leakage and reduce heating bills.
The choice of a reliable installer is crucial to ensure that your new sash windows are as efficient as is possible. A skilled custom joiner will be able to deal with the intricate details of your timber sash windows, which will help avoid draughts, and other issues.
A good quality sash window repairs near me window will last for about 25 years, however it is essential to keep them in excellent condition. In order to make your sash windows more efficient, you can opt for double-glazed glass and draughtproofing. This will drastically reduce your energy bills. The draught-proofing can also stop the window from rattling, and will allow it to open and shut smoothly.
Durability
The durability of sash windows depends on a variety of aspects, including regular upkeep and the use of top quality materials. If properly maintained, sash windows can last for decades. Regular painting and sealing help to keep them in good condition. However, sash windows can also suffer from rot and other problems when they are not taken care of promptly. To ensure that your sash windows are as durable as possible get advice from a professional and regular maintenance. They can offer advice on how to keep your windows in good condition and suggest a more durable wood like Accoya for a reduction in the amount of maintenance required.
If it is better to replace or repair sash windows is a question that each homeowner must think about. It's dependent on the size of the window and the amount of work required to repair it. Most of the time, the cost of a new sash window is lower than fixing the old ones. In addition, replacing sash windows can boost the efficiency of energy in a home. This is because replacements can be fitted with draught-proofing features.
A sash window is made up of a number of distinct parts that help it move smoothly and seamlessly. A counterweight, sash cable, rails, pulleys and wagtails all form part of the sash window. They are designed to ensure that people with normal strength can open and close the sash. A professional sash window company will ensure that all the parts are securely and effectively fitted. They will also run a series tests to ensure that everything functions exactly as it should.
The cost of a sash window repair or replacement will be contingent on the size of the window and how much work is required to restore it. It's important to be aware of the costs prior to making a choice. Some repairs are more expensive than others. For instance, a complete sash restoration will involve a complete refit of the window, including the frame and sill. This will require more materials and labor than a partial fix.
Another factor to consider is the cost of painting. Sash windows can be painted in situ or removed and dismantled to get better results. It is essential to maintain the paint's quality as it is prone to deterioration with time. This is especially important if the windows are exposed to the elements, or in areas with high winds. Repainting sash windows is not always as simple as it sounds It is essential to select the appropriate paint for the job.
Maintenance
For sash windows to perform optimally, they need regular maintenance. This includes cleaning, lubrication, and other regular tasks. It is also crucial to look for signs of wear and tear, like rattling or drafts. Fortunately, these problems are typically minor and can be fixed. Contact a professional to fix the issue when you first notice it.
It is best to conduct an initial inspection of the window prior to you begin any repair or maintenance work. Verify the condition of the frame first. This can be done by examining the hinges, locks, and other hardware. You should also check the sash balances and weights to ensure they are operating properly. It is recommended to adjust the weights in case you detect any sagging, excessive movement or sagging.
wooden sash window sash frames are susceptible to water damage, therefore it's essential to protect them from moisture. Humidity can cause the wood to expand and contract. This could cause the sash become stuck to its frame or to sag and lose its functionality. A wood-sealing sealant or waterproof paint will prevent this.
The parting beads are an essential maintenance task. It helps seal the gap between the sash frame and box frame. A specialist in sash will assist you in replacing this part to increase the energy efficiency of your home as well as reduce draughts. Draught-proof strips can be added to sash windows in order to improve their insulation and energy efficiency.
In addition to checking the sash frame for damage, it's important to clean it frequently. This will get rid of dirt and prevent moisture from accumulating. It is also recommended to apply a wood hardener on any areas that are damaged or deteriorating. This product is available from a sash window specialist and is fast drying.
